Utilization of Hybrid Learning in Accomplishing Learning Satisfaction as Perceived by University Student
In contrast with traditional classroom method, hybrid learning is the combination concept of online learning and face to face learning. The purpose of this study is to determine a utilization of hybrid learning in accomplishing students learning satisfaction. This study shows the importance of achieving student satisfaction within hybrid learning method. The information generated from this study could guide university administrators and educators, as well as the policy makers in government education system on how to satisfied learning and training environment for the learning activities in universities. The population of this study represented by the bachelor students of Instructional Communication and Training Programme, from the Faculty of Communication and Media Studies, University Technology MARA, Shah Alam. Researcher used Qualitative method as a research design and online survey as its instrument in data findings. The results revealed from this study shows that hybrid learning is the adoption by information technology infrastructure and it should be implemented by the university in this globalization era. With the combination of traditional face to face method and online learning activities lead to the critical factors in accomplishing student’s learning satisfaction.
